The heat is not a blunt instrument but a layered warmth that builds gradually, thanks to the specific use of Calabrian peppers. Unlike the vinegar-forward versions found elsewhere, Chicago-style giardiniera typically utilizes a dry marinade approach, relying on olive oil as the primary preservation medium.
